I think you saw mine already...I have 2 Panasonic AG-DVC 30's...This pic is obviously missing my AZDEN wireless mics and directional...I use a Pani directional used for my dvc30...however the Rode is sweet too....I think Lungbuster has a Rode on his pani 100
